Submitted by Anonymous (not verified) on Tue, 2025-06-03 20:14 MPD Date: 1951Film Title: EntanglementBox Number: 1631Footage: 7061Director: Foo, ButExchange: Lee Kie CheongManufacturer: Hing Lung